Regionale

About
Regionale is the regional train service of national carrier Trenitalia connecting all of Italy. It is the most convinient way to travel to both big cities and the smallest villages all over the Italian country. The regional trains have different names depending on the region they serve, such as Treno Regionale Veloce (TRV) and Treno Regionale Lento (TRL). Treno Rock and Treno pop are the two new trains part of Trenitalia regionale fleet. Trenitalia Regionale offers a variety of ticket types, including single tickets (economy and standard), return tickets, and season t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, air conditioning, and power sockets. The most popular routes for Regionale are between Rome and Milan, Naples and Florence, and Turin and Venice.

Complete guide to Pisa

Things to do in Pisa

Discover the best of Pisa —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Pisa trip today.

  • Recommended

Museo dell'Opera del Duomo

The cathedral complex museum displays sculptures, silverwork and treasures from the monuments, helping visitors understand Pisa’s artistic heritage.

  • Recommended

Museo Nazionale di San Matteo

Set in a former monastery, this museum presents medieval and Renaissance art, including paintings, sculpture and illuminated works from Pisa and Tuscany.

  • Recommended

Museo delle Navi Antiche di Pisa

Housed in the Arsenali Medicei, this museum explores ancient ships and river life with preserved vessels and engaging archaeological displays.

Euro (€)

Moderate for Italy: tourist areas cost more, but budget stays, simple meals and local buses remain fairly manageable.

Average meal costs

Budget
€8-12 for fast food or simple trattoria meals.
Mid-range
€20-35 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
€60+ per person for upscale restaurants.
Coffee
€1.20-2.50 for espresso or c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Tipping is modest. Service may be included. Round up or leave €1-2 in cafés, 5-10% for very good restaurant service, and round up taxi fares.

In Pisa, you can visit the iconic Leaning Tower of Pisa and explore the Piazza dei Miracoli, a UNESCO World Heritage site featuring stunning medieval architecture. The Pisa Cathedral, with its intricate marble facades, and the Baptistery of St. John, known for its acoustics and Gothic design, are must-sees. Don't miss the Camposanto Monumentale, a historic cemetery with impressive frescoes. Dive into art history at the Museo dell'Opera del Duomo and the National Museum of San Matteo. Enjoy a leisurely stroll along the Arno River, explore the charming Borgo Stretto street, and savour a gelato at one of Pisa's renowned gelaterias.
Two to three days in Pisa is generally sufficient to explore major attractions like the Leaning Tower, Pisa Cathedral, and the Piazza dei Miracoli, while also enjoying the local cuisine and atmosphere.
